Tammy Wolf Racing steps up to a BaBa Hull for 2016

“Over the past year or two a few European F1/F2 hulls have made their way stateside and to the best of our knowledge this will be the first Baba Hull to race on American waters”

April 2 2016 Official statement from the team:

Last fall, the team had a 2016 projection meeting with Mercury Marine — Canada. Mercury has had unwavering support of our team and sport. We agreed incorporating a new more advanced boat into our program was a good solid step for a successful future.

Photo by Tammy Wolf Racing

I have been very impressed with Baba boats for an extremely long time due to there strength, speed, and behaviour on the water. The past 7 months, with a lot of hard work from a dream team of people, we pursued our goal of getting the first Baba in Canada.

We purchased Tobias Munthe-Kaas boat which will now serve as Mercury — Canada’s primary race boat I would like to thank Mercury — Canada, Chris Fairchild, Tobias Munthe-Kaas, RolfSunde, Massimo Roggerio, Baba Boats, Marit Stromay, and Peters and May for the amazing help, guidance and dedication to our project. And now for the hard work, the boat should arrive in May then off for set-up and hours of testing!
